Accommodation at Micarla’s is organised into two main room styles designed to suit different travellers’ requirements. The family rooms sleep up to three guests, featuring a double bed alongside a single bed, making them ideal for families with a child or for friends sharing. The standard rooms are geared towards two adults and offer a choice of configurations, including options with two single beds or a double bed. Each room is arranged with privacy in mind, boasting a private entrance and non-smoking policies to ensure a comfortable and relaxed environment. Several rooms provide the option of additional guests, with modest charges for children of various ages as outlined by the property’s booking information.
All rooms are equipped with a solid set of amenities aimed at convenience and comfort. Guests will find air conditioning to manage comfort in warmer months, as well as a tea-and-coffee tray and a bar fridge for easy access to beverages. In-room essentials include a television with shared DSTV, wireless internet, and toiletries, ensuring routine needs are met without leaving the comfort of the accommodation. Daily room service helps maintain a tidy and refreshed space throughout a guest’s stay, while the in-room shower facilities contribute to a practical, no-fuss experience suitable for short breaks or longer visits.
Between rest and exploration, guests can take advantage of additional on-site facilities designed to make travel easier. The property offers free parking on the premises, along with a communal braai area for social evenings or simply a casual outdoor gathering. The proximity to Panorama Plaza Shopping Centre—situated just across the road—adds a high level of convenience, with amenities such as a Pick ’n Pay store, a liquor outlet, and a variety of popular restaurants within easy reach. This makes Micarla’s an attractive option for travellers who appreciate ready access to groceries and dining without long commutes.
When it comes to meal options, Micarla’s provides flexibility and value. A Breakfast Pack is available, ensuring a practical start to the day, with Lunch Packs offered for mid-day needs. For those seeking a more elaborate dining experience, Dinner vouchers can be arranged with the option of free delivery to the room, making it simple to enjoy a meal without venturing far from the comfortable bed and sanctuary of the private accommodation.
